Unleashing Your Digital Potential: Mastering Online Website Development


naughtyrobot.digitaldevelopment, web design, web development, website design, website development Unleashing Your Digital Potential: Mastering Online Website Development
online website development
0 Comments

Online Website Development: Building Your Digital Presence

In today’s digital age, having a strong online presence is essential for businesses and individuals alike. A well-designed website serves as the virtual face of your brand, allowing you to showcase your products, services, and expertise to a global audience. This is where online website development comes into play.

Online website development refers to the process of creating and building a website using various tools and technologies available on the internet. It involves designing the layout, structuring the content, and implementing functionality to ensure a seamless user experience.

One of the key advantages of online website development is its accessibility. With the abundance of online resources, anyone with internet access can create a website. Whether you are an entrepreneur starting a new business or an individual looking to establish an online portfolio, there are numerous platforms and tools available that cater to various skill levels.

For beginners, website builders like Wix, Squarespace, or WordPress.com offer user-friendly interfaces with drag-and-drop functionality. These platforms provide pre-designed templates and themes that can be customized according to your needs. They also offer hosting services, making it convenient for users who want an all-in-one solution.

On the other hand, more experienced developers and designers may opt for self-hosted websites using platforms like WordPress.org or Joomla. These Content Management Systems (CMS) provide greater flexibility in terms of customization and functionality. With thousands of plugins and themes available in their respective marketplaces, you can tailor your website to meet specific requirements.

When it comes to web development, it’s important to consider factors such as responsiveness and mobile compatibility. With the increasing use of smartphones and tablets for browsing the internet, having a mobile-friendly website is crucial for reaching a wider audience. Most modern web development frameworks like Bootstrap or Foundation prioritize responsive design principles that automatically adjust layouts based on screen size.

Furthermore, optimizing your website for search engines is another critical aspect of online website development. Search Engine Optimization (SEO) techniques help improve your website’s visibility in search engine results, driving organic traffic to your site. From keyword research to on-page optimization, SEO plays a significant role in attracting potential customers and increasing conversions.

Lastly, security is of utmost importance in online website development. With the rise of cyber threats and data breaches, ensuring the safety of user information is crucial. Implementing SSL certificates, using secure hosting providers, and regularly updating software are some essential steps to protect your website and its visitors.

In conclusion, online website development provides individuals and businesses with the tools necessary to establish a strong digital presence. Whether you choose a user-friendly website builder or dive into more advanced development frameworks, the key is to create a website that reflects your brand identity while providing an optimal user experience. By embracing responsive design principles, implementing SEO strategies, and prioritizing security measures, you can build a successful online presence that effectively engages with your target audience.

 

Frequently Asked Questions about Online Website Development

  1. What are the 3 types of websites?
  2. What are 3 types of web developments?
  3. Can I develop my own website for free?
  4. Can you do web development online?
  5. How can I create my own website online?

What are the 3 types of websites?

There are several ways to categorize websites based on their purpose, functionality, or design. Here are three common types of websites:

  1. Informational Websites: These websites are primarily focused on providing information to visitors. They often serve as online brochures or catalogs, offering details about a company, its products or services, contact information, and other relevant information. Informational websites are commonly used by businesses, organizations, educational institutions, and government agencies.
  2. E-commerce Websites: E-commerce websites are designed for online buying and selling of products or services. They facilitate transactions between buyers and sellers through secure payment gateways. E-commerce sites typically include product listings, shopping carts, and checkout processes. Popular examples include online retail stores like Amazon and eBay.
  3. Blogging/Content Management Systems (CMS) Websites: These websites focus on sharing content in the form of blog posts or articles. They allow individuals or organizations to publish regular updates on various topics of interest. CMS platforms like WordPress provide tools for creating and managing blog posts easily. Blogging websites can be personal journals, news portals, educational resources, or platforms for creative expression.

It’s important to note that these categories are not mutually exclusive, and many websites incorporate elements from multiple types depending on their specific needs and goals. Additionally, there are other types of websites such as social networking sites, portfolio websites for showcasing creative work, community forums, and more.

What are 3 types of web developments?

There are three primary types of web development:

  1. Front-end Development: Front-end development focuses on the visual and interactive aspects of a website that users directly interact with. It involves using technologies such as HTML, CSS, and JavaScript to create the user interface (UI) and ensure a smooth user experience. Front-end developers work on designing layouts, implementing responsive design principles, and adding interactivity through animations or user input validation.
  2. Back-end Development: Back-end development involves building the behind-the-scenes functionality that powers a website. It includes server-side programming, database management, and handling data processing or user authentication. Back-end developers typically use languages like PHP, Python, Ruby, or Java to create dynamic websites that can handle complex operations and interact with databases.
  3. Full-stack Development: Full-stack development encompasses both front-end and back-end development. A full-stack developer has proficiency in both areas and is capable of handling all aspects of web development. They can work on designing the user interface, implementing functionality on the server-side, managing databases, and ensuring seamless communication between the front-end and back-end components of a website.

It’s worth noting that web development is a broad field with various specializations beyond these three types. These include mobile web development for creating websites optimized for mobile devices, e-commerce development for building online stores, and content management system (CMS) development for creating custom CMS platforms tailored to specific needs.

Can I develop my own website for free?

Yes, you can develop your own website for free using various online platforms and tools. There are several website builders available that offer free plans with basic features and templates to get you started. Some popular options include Wix, Weebly, WordPress.com, and Google Sites.

These website builders typically provide a user-friendly interface with drag-and-drop functionality, making it easy for beginners to create and customize their websites without any coding knowledge. They offer pre-designed templates that you can personalize with your own content, images, and branding elements.

However, it’s important to note that free plans often come with limitations. You may have restrictions on storage space, bandwidth, or the ability to use a custom domain name. Additionally, some website builders may display ads on your site if you’re using the free version.

If you’re looking for more flexibility and control over your website’s design and functionality, self-hosted platforms like WordPress.org offer a free open-source content management system (CMS). With WordPress.org, you’ll need to purchase a domain name and web hosting services separately. While the CMS itself is free, you may incur costs for premium themes or plugins if you choose to enhance your website’s features.

While developing your own website for free is possible, it’s important to consider the trade-offs between convenience, customization options, and any potential limitations that come with free plans. If you have more specific requirements or want advanced features not available in free plans, investing in premium plans or hiring a professional web developer/designer might be worth considering.

Can you do web development online?

Yes, it is possible to do web development online. There are many online courses, tutorials, and resources available to help you learn web development. You can also hire web developers online who can help you build your website.

How can I create my own website online?

Creating your own website online has become easier than ever with the availability of various platforms and tools. Here are some steps to help you get started:

  1. Define your website’s purpose: Determine the main goal of your website. Are you creating a personal blog, an online store, a portfolio, or a business website? Understanding your website’s purpose will help you make informed decisions throughout the development process.
  2. Choose a website builder or CMS: There are several popular website builders available that offer user-friendly interfaces and pre-designed templates. Platforms like Wix, Squarespace, and WordPress.com are great options for beginners. If you prefer more control and flexibility, consider using self-hosted CMS platforms like WordPress.org or Joomla.
  3. Select a domain name: Your domain name is your website’s address on the internet (e.g., www.yourwebsite.com). Choose a domain name that is memorable, relevant to your brand or content, and easy to spell. You can register a domain through various domain registrars like GoDaddy or Namecheap.
  4. Choose a hosting provider: If you opt for a website builder platform, hosting is typically included in their services. However, if you choose self-hosted CMS platforms, you’ll need to select a hosting provider separately. Look for reliable hosting providers that offer good uptime, security features, and customer support.
  5. Customize your design: Once you have chosen your platform and set up hosting, it’s time to customize the design of your website. Website builders often provide pre-designed templates that can be easily customized using drag-and-drop functionality. For self-hosted websites, explore themes and templates available in their respective marketplaces.
  6. Add content: Start adding content to your website based on its purpose. This may include text, images, videos, or other media elements that showcase your brand or expertise.
  7. Optimize for search engines (SEO): Implement basic SEO techniques to improve your website’s visibility in search engine results. Research relevant keywords, optimize page titles and descriptions, and create high-quality content that appeals to both users and search engines.
  8. Test and optimize: Before launching your website, thoroughly test its functionality across different devices and browsers. Ensure that all links work correctly, forms are functional, and the overall user experience is smooth. Make any necessary adjustments or improvements based on user feedback.
  9. Launch your website: Once you are satisfied with the design and functionality of your website, it’s time to make it live! Point your domain name to the hosting server, publish your website files, and announce its launch through social media or other marketing channels.
  10. Maintain and update regularly: Building a website is an ongoing process. Regularly update your content, monitor analytics to understand user behavior, and make necessary changes to improve performance.

Remember that creating a successful website takes time and effort. Be patient, keep learning, and adapt as needed to ensure your online presence aligns with your goals.